"Aqueous Processing of Materials" focuses on the use of water and water-based chemicals to process raw materials from the earth and transform them into technologically useful materials. In industrial practice, the conversion of raw materials to desired products invariably involves a succession of treatment steps. The approach taken in this text is to present a comprehensive overview of aqueous processing as related to metal extraction, materials processing and recycling, and explore how these processes share common unit operations and processes. The aim of this text to is to present an integrated, input-to-output, unified treatment of the chemical and engineering principles underlying the aqueous processing of metals, especially hydrometallurgical extraction, materials synthesis and processing, recycling, and enviromentally successful effluent treatment.
